Texas deputies get crabs during traffic stop
Guadalupe County, Texas deputies recovered $250,000 in snow crab cargo over the weekend. (COURTESY GCSO)

GUADALUPE COUNTY, Texas — Law enforcement officials recovered some stolen cargo recently — a $250,000 shipment of snow crabs overnight Saturday morning.

According to a media release from the Guadalupe County Sheriff’s Office (GCSO), and posted to its Facebook page, deputies recently received information regarding a stolen cargo shipment valued at over $250,000 being transported in a tractor-trailer in the area.

According to the release, deputies quickly located the vehicle and conducted a traffic stop in the 8800 block of Interstate 10 westbound.

“Following a thorough investigation, the stolen cargo was positively identified and successfully recovered,” GCSO stated. “This morning, our Criminal Investigations Bureau (CIB) met with the owners of the cargo — a shipment of snow crabs — to facilitate its return.”

GCSO identified two suspects that were taken into custody as Rafael Velez, Leonardo Lara. GCSO did not release the suspects’ ages or points of origin.

Both were arrested and booked on a first-degree felony charge of Theft of Cargo greater than $200,000.
